Output 31c6430b32d5b71328011a5d62a3c54517debe3f398dd4a04927a273334bf9ea:2

value
41677377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4843833ef89337eb9f28fdfd7b29ba87b3026f OP_EQUAL
address
MSXJeXyvkCozQAZFUZrjWJNCPBEo35C8Ck
transaction
31c6430b32d5b71328011a5d62a3c54517debe3f398dd4a04927a273334bf9ea
spent
true